1. Lemon‑Water with a Pinch of Sea Salt – The vitamin C from lemon helps collagen, while a tiny amount of sea salt balances electrolytes and improves water absorption. Mix fresh lemon juice with warm water and a pinch of salt each morning.
2. Green Tea – Loaded with catechins, green tea fights free‑radical damage and reduces inflammation. Brew a cup and let it cool for a refreshing iced version. No need for sugar – the natural bitterness does fine.
3. Coconut Water – This natural sports drink is packed with potassium and magnesium, which keep skin cells hydrated and reduce puffiness. It’s a great alternative to sugary juices.
4. Beet‑Apple Juice – Beets contain nitrates that improve blood flow, while apples add antioxidants. Blend equal parts beetroot and apple for a sweet‑tart drink that supports a rosy complexion.
5. Collagen‑Boost Smoothie – Blend frozen berries, a scoop of plant‑based protein powder, almond milk, and a teaspoon of chia seeds. The berries give you vitamin C, the protein supplies amino acids, and chia adds omega‑3s for skin barrier health.
